The Bobbi Lewis Cancer Program at Good Samaritan Hospital is accredited as a Comprehensive Community Cancer Center by the Commission on Cancer of the American College of Surgeons—offers a superior level of care. Our board-certified oncologists, surgeons and radiologists lead a team of dedicated professionals in the diagnosis and management of patients. Patients come to us with a wide variety of cancer diagnoses, and we treat them using the latest techniques in surgery, chemotherapy and radiation therapy to achieve the best outcomes. All while enjoying the comfort of being close to home. The program is equip with the most state-of-the-art diagnostic tools including 3D mammography, fusion guided MRIs and CT scans. Additionally, our radiation department has the TrueBeam Linear Accelerator, which enables a radically different approach to treating cancer with with image-guided radiotherapy, unmatched precision and speed. https://www.goodsamhosp.org/cancer
